How do dermatologists reduce cellulite?

Medicated creams. Applying 0.3% retinol cream has been shown to improve the appearance of cellulite. Retinol helps thicken skin, which reduces the dimpling. Such products are applied once or twice a day. Any effect from a retinol cream won’t be noticeable for six months or longer.

Can cellulite on legs go away?

You can’t get rid of cellulite. But, it’s not harmful to your overall health. You can reduce the appearance of cellulite through a combination of exercise, diet and treatments.

What gets rid of cellulite the best?

Laser treatment. Different types of laser treatments are used to treat cellulite. Subcision. Vacuum-assisted precise tissue release. Carboxytherapy. endermologie® Ionithermie cellulite reduction treatments. Radiofrequency. Laser-assisted liposuction.

How long does it take collagen to tighten skin?

Bottom line: Most people have 1 treatment and feel some tightening right away. It takes time for your body to make collagen, so you’ll see the best results in about 6 months. Some people benefit from having more than 1 treatment. Results can last 2 to 3 years with the right skin care.
